Hollywood’s love affair with identity politics just hit a wall — hard. Disney’s latest attempt to remake Snow White, starring Rachel Zegler, is flopping at the box office. And insiders say it could finally force studios to dump their obsession with left-wing “box-checking.”
The $270 million project has so far pulled in only $100 million worldwide, with just $56 million from U.S. theaters by its second weekend. For a studio once known for magic, it’s turning into a nightmare.

Middle America Snubbed — And Paying Audiences Walked
An Oscar-nominated producer slammed Hollywood’s elitist mindset: “I still hear people dismiss the ‘flyover states’ — like those folks don’t matter. Newsflash: they’re the ones watching our movies!”
The numbers back that up. Disney used to dominate with live-action remakes. The Lion King earned $1.6 billion. Beauty and the Beast cleared $1.2 billion. The Little Mermaid made $569 million. Snow White can’t even get halfway there.

Woke Fatigue Sets In
Despite the poor performance, Snow White is technically the third-biggest Hollywood release of 2025. Only Captain America: Brave New World ($403M) and Dog Man ($130M) have done better.
